#0c44c0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0c44c0 is composed of 4.7% red, 26.7%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.8% cyan, 64.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 221.3 degrees, a saturation of 88.2% and a lightness of 40%. #0c44c0 color hex could be obtained by blending #1888ff with #000081. Closest websafe color is: #0033cc.

Shades and Tints of #0c44c0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000307 is the darkest color, while #f4f7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#0c44c0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#62656a is the less saturated color, while #0441c8 is the most saturated one.
